Water to water heat pumps use the waste heat from the chillers in the building for water heating. The systems can be designed to use the chiller cooling loop or the cooling tower water. Whichever method is used the effect is the same – the energy comes for free, it lessens the cooling load on the chiller and very high coefficient of performance is achieved– up to 7.0 in some cases.

All Thermal IQ heat pumps have as standard inclusions.

Automatic Hot Gas Defrost/de-ice Protection is standard to protect the plate heat exchanger evaporator

Rugged stainless steel chassis construction for all weather durability

High efficiency scroll compressors from the industry’s leading suppliers for durability and long product life

Staging control for up to 8 heat pumps – this allows the lead machine to manage all the other machines in the installation turning them on and off as they are needed for maximum product life and efficiency.
